The Chakras: Bridging Mind, Body and Spirit

with Edie Klecka, LMBT

April 10-11 | Thursday-Friday, 9:30am-5:30pm
14 continuing education contact hours | $275 | open to the public


The ChakrasHave you ever wondered what is happening when you are in the presence of another? You know there’s something more, yet what goes unseen? For thousands of years, the healing systems of Eastern cultures have recognized and worked with the flow of life energy, or vital force within each person. In recent years, this fundamental aspect of our existence has been acknowledged as an important part of health and healing in the West.

How can we make the seemingly intangible world of “subtle energy” familiar and accessible? Everyone has the innate ability to perceive this vital force within themselves and in others. We can use this awareness and skill in the management of our everyday lives and relationships, and as tools of assessment and treatment in a wide range of health care and touch therapy practices.

This workshop is a practical introduction to our energetic anatomy which focuses on the chakra system, a map created more than 3000 years ago to describe the human journey of awakening. The chakras are a series of seven primary energy centers which function as a bridge between the realm of pure energy and the realms of the body, emotions and the mind or personality. Each of these centers is associated with a specific color, sound, physical function, and layer of the human energy field (the aura) which incorporates the physical body. An imbalance in the chakra system can result in emotional stress, physical pain or dysfunction, decrease in vitality or mental suffering.

Travel with Edie as your knowledgeable guide and experience the worlds within you as you study the human energy field through mythos, art, poetry, movement, lecture, discussion and hands-on exchanges. This work can facilitate increased awareness, vitality, greater emotional clarity and range of expression, an experience of personal empowerment, and an expanded sense of our connection between self, others, and the realms of the divine.

Edie Klecka

Edie Klecka is the co-director of Healing Earth Resources, a multi-disciplinary therapy center in Chapel Hill, NC. She is a graduate of the Barbara Brennan School of Healing, a certified teacher of Kripalu Yoga, and a NC Licensed Massage and Bodywork Therapist (#644). She is a graduate of and former faculty member of the Chicago School of Massage Therapy, and served on the Body Therapy Institute faculty for ten years.

Edie has a bachelor of fine arts degree in theater from Denison University. Her private practice specializes in the integration of energy work, massage therapy, movement and yoga.
